dbrand's Aperture Cover for Vision Pro: Protection Meets Aesthetic Controversy

dbrand's new Aperture cover for the Vision Pro protects the front display while in use, though its design might trigger trypophobia.

dbrand, in collaboration with Kyle Goodrich, has launched a new protective cover for Apple's Vision Pro called Aperture. This accessory is designed to protect the front display of the Vision Pro while it is being used, unlike the protective cover that comes with the device which needs to be removed when using the device. The Aperture cover is made from polyurethane and is designed not to obstruct any of the device's sensors or cameras, making it a functional yet potentially visually striking accessory. Some users might find its design triggering trypophobia, especially when paired with EyeSight. It is available in orange and black for $49, with a combo deal including a battery clip for $69.
